Output ebecfd1a9a2ed0cd382d750c3ff3f53034259c74a791288efa12270c01b81885:30

value
2066
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a8f8debead4cf5351162fbda1531336a9ef90a27fd9157dd08a71e907e1aa9a3
address
bc1p4ruda04dfn6n2ytzl0dp2vfnd200jz38lkg40hgg5u0fqls64x3stesvrs
transaction
ebecfd1a9a2ed0cd382d750c3ff3f53034259c74a791288efa12270c01b81885
spent
true